#fee701 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fee701 is composed of 99.6% red, 90.6%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 9.1% magenta, 99.6%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 54.5 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 50%. #fee701 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ff02 with #fdcf00. Closest websafe color is: #ffff00.

#fee701 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fee701 has RGB values of R:254, G:231, B:1 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.09, Y:1, K:0. Its decimal value is 16705281.
